Sales tax in Ohio is a consumption tax imposed by the state on the sale of goods and services. It is collected by the seller from the consumer at the point of purchase and then remitted to the state. The Ohio sales tax rate varies depending on the locality, as counties and municipalities may impose additional taxes on top of the state rate. While sales tax is collected at the point of sale, use tax is imposed on the use, storage, or consumption of goods in Ohio when sales tax has not been paid. This often applies to items purchased out of state but used in Ohio. Understanding the differences between these two taxes is crucial for businesses to avoid unexpected liabilities.
With the rise of e-commerce, Ohio has established nexus rules that determine when out-of-state sellers must collect Ohio sales tax. These rules are based on factors such as sales volume and the number of transactions. Compliance with these rules is essential for online retailers to avoid penalties.
Businesses that sell taxable goods or services in Ohio must obtain a sales tax permit. This process involves registering with the Ohio Department of Taxation and ensuring ongoing compliance with Ohio sales tax laws.
Businesses facing penalties or interest charges for late or incorrect sales tax filings in Ohio have the option to appeal. The appeal process involves demonstrating reasonable cause for the oversight and can potentially result in reduced penalties.
Proper record-keeping is essential for businesses to ensure compliance with Ohio sales tax regulations. This includes maintaining detailed records of all sales transactions, tax collected, and remittances to the state. Utilizing software solutions can streamline this process and reduce the risk of errors.
In Ohio, businesses or consumers who have overpaid sales tax may be eligible for a refund. The process involves submitting a claim to the Ohio Department of Taxation, along with supporting documentation. Understanding the policies and procedures for refunds can help businesses recover funds efficiently.
